Back in Black

215 calories 20.5 g
Beer Stats
Method: All Grain
Style: Specialty IPA: Black IPA
Boil Time: 60 min
Batch Size: 19 liters (fermentor volume)
Pre Boil Size: 22.85 liters
Pre Boil Gravity: 1.058 (recipe based estimate)
Efficiency: 72% (brew house)
Source: 21st Amendment Brewery
Calories: 215 calories (Per )
Carbs: 20.5 g (Per )

Fermentables
Amount Fermentable Cost PPG °L Bill %
4.80 kg American - Pale 2-Row4.8 kg Pale 2-Row 37 1.8 79.3%
0.57 kg German - Munich Light0.57 kg Munich Light 37 6 9.4%
0.34 kg German - CaraMunich II0.34 kg CaraMunich II 34 46 5.6%
0.34 kg German - Carafa III0.34 kg Carafa III 32 535 5.6%
6.05 kg / 0.00
 
Hops
Amount Variety Cost Type AA Use Time IBU Bill %
28 g Columbus28 g Columbus Hops Pellet 15 Boil 55 min 50.98 12%
57 g Centennial57 g Centennial Hops Pellet 10 Boil 0 min 24.4%
35 g Columbus35 g Columbus Hops Pellet 15 Boil 0 min 15%
57 g Centennial57 g Centennial Hops Pellet 10 Dry Hop 0 days 24.4%
57 g Chinook57 g Chinook Hops Pellet 13 Dry Hop 0 days 24.4%
234 g / 0.00
 
Mash Guidelines
Amount Description Type Start Temp Target Temp Time
20 L Mash Infusion -- 66 °C 60 min
8.8 L After mashout Sparge -- 75 °C 30 min
Starting Mash Thickness: 4 L/kg
 
Yeast
White Labs - California Ale Yeast WLP001
Amount:
1 Each
Cost:
Attenuation (avg):
76.5%
Flocculation:
Medium
Optimum Temp:
20 - 23 °C
Starter:
Yes
